TELE-COMMUNICATOR – “PST / EMD Continuing Education CEU 8 hours for PST / EMD
Emergency Medical Dispatching 2-Hours
Ensuring the Emergency Medical Dispatcher has a working knowledge and current understanding of the topics involving EMD listed below.
- Review any NJ-EMD Card updates
- Review of Anatomy and Trauma
- Review of NJ-EMD Cards and Card navigation
- Simulate processing medical calls using the NJ-EMD Cards
CTE Block #2 9-1-1, There’s an App for That 1-Hour
Objective: Slideshow with audio discussing types of devices and applications that can be used to contact 9-1-1
CTE Block #3 9-1-1, How “OnStar” works with NJ PSAPs 1-Hour
Objective: Training Program to show how it will work with New Jersey PSAPs.
Liability and Legal Issues 4-Hours
The purpose of this interactive workshop is to ensure the 9-1-1 Officer understands different types of law, legal concepts, terms, and specific issues related to 9-1-1 and relationship to their centers.
- Terms & Definitions
- Issues facing your center Local, State and Federal Laws § Civil or Criminal
- Fact or Fiction
- Attitudinal Factors
- Current Cases / Center Association
